Most of us have quietly convinced ourselves that busy-ness is a badge of honor.

Mark Buchanan believed the same thing — until it almost cost him his health, his marriage, and his connection with God. And what he found on the other side of that is something the modern church has almost entirely stopped talking about.

In this conversation, Linda and I sit down with Mark Buchanan — author of The Rest of God, God Walk, and his new historical fiction novel What Is Left of the Night — to talk about why busyness kills the heart, what Sabbath really means as more than a day, how walking is a deeply spiritual practice woven all through Scripture.

His book The Rest of God is what started our practice of monthly sabbaticals 13 years ago, and this conversation took us somewhere we didn't expect.

 

WHAT WE COVER IN THIS EPISODE

Here's a little of what we cover in this episode:

  • Why Mark nearly burned out as a pastor — and how discovering Sabbath saved his marriage and his ministry
  • Why Sabbath isn't just about a day of the week — it's an attitude and a way of seeing everything
  • The phrase "busyness kills the heart" and what it actually looks like in your everyday life
  • How Bob and Linda's 13-year practice of monthly sabbaticals grew out of one book — and led to a full year off
  • The spiritual practice of walking, and the surprising number of times it shows up in Scripture
  • Mark's new historical fiction novel about a French village that protected 2,500 Jews during WWII with zero casualties
  • What connects Sabbath, walking, and a village that simply refused to live by the world's rules
